Types of property financing in Nuremberg, Fürth and Erlangen
There are various property financing models that can be adapted to your individual situation and the property market in Nuremberg, Fürth, Erlangen and Schwabach:
- Annuity loan: This is financing with constant monthly instalments that include both repayment and interest.
- Full repayment loan: This loan is repaid in full within a fixed term so that no residual debt remains.
- KfW loans: State-subsidised loans for energy-efficient construction and modernisation.
Equity as the basis for solid property financing in Nuremberg
Equity is an important factor in property financing, especially in Nuremberg, Fürth, Erlangen and Schwabach. Experts recommend financing at least 20 % of the purchase price with equity. The higher the equity, the better the terms of the loan, as the risk for the bank is reduced.
Equity can come from various sources:
- Savings
- Building society contracts
- Life insurance
Interest and amortisation for property financing in Fürth and Schwabach
The choice of interest rate and repayment instalment affects your monthly instalments and the total cost of the loan. In times of low interest rates, you should choose a long fixed interest rate in order to secure favourable conditions. A higher amortisation rate ensures that you reduce your residual debt more quickly and save interest costs in the long term.
The optimum loan term for property in Erlangen and the surrounding area
Choosing the right loan term depends on your financial situation. Short terms mean higher instalments, but save interest in the long term. A longer term leads to lower instalments but higher overall costs. Find the right balance to optimally integrate the monthly instalments into your budget.
